How they compare

Samoa currently reports 4.66 1000 USD against 4.25 1000 USD in Equatorial Guinea, a difference of 0.41 1000 USD.

That makes Samoa's figure about 1.1 times Equatorial Guinea's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Samoa ahead.

Equatorial Guinea ranks 159th and Samoa ranks 158th of 183 countries.

Samoa has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
